Ensemble des recettes Docker utilisés pour déployer les services d'Aurore.
| codimd | ||
| django-cas-server | ||
| etherpad | ||
| grafana | ||
| prometheus-alertmanager | ||
| prometheus-alertmanager-discord | ||
| riot | ||
| sharelatex | ||
| .gitignore | ||
| docker-compose.yml | ||
| env.example | ||
| README.md | ||
Conteneurs Docker Aurore
L'idée est de pouvoir redonder les services « légers » entre les résidences.
Pour lancer un service, cloner le repo, aller dans le dossier puis
sudo docker-compose up --build -d.
Configuration des secrets
Il faut copier example.env en .env
et mettre les secrets dedans
tout en vérifiant qu'il n'est lisible que par root.
Map des ports
- 8080 -> Riot Web (chat)
- 8081 -> CodiMD
- 8082 -> Grafana
- 8083 -> PrivateBin (paste)
- 8084 -> EtherPad (pad)
- 8085 -> Django CAS server (cas)
- 8086 -> ShareLaTeX